private AppUserAppUserMapping ConvertDTOToEntity(AppUser_AppUserAppUserMappingDTO AppUser_AppUserAppUserMappingDTO) { AppUserAppUserMapping AppUserAppUserMapping = new AppUserAppUserMapping { AppUserId = AppUser_AppUserAppUserMappingDTO.AppUserId, FriendId = AppUser_AppUserAppUserMappingDTO.FriendId, }; return(AppUserAppUserMapping); }
public async Task <ActionResult <AppUser_AppUserAppUserMappingDTO> > AcceptFriendRequest([FromBody] AppUser_AppUserAppUserMappingDTO AppUser_AppUserAppUserMappingDTO) { if (!ModelState.IsValid) { throw new BindException(ModelState); } if (!await HasPermission(AppUser_AppUserAppUserMappingDTO.FriendId)) { return(Forbid()); } var AppUserAppUserMapping = ConvertDTOToEntity(AppUser_AppUserAppUserMappingDTO); AppUserAppUserMapping = await AppUserService.AcceptFriendRequest(AppUserAppUserMapping); AppUser_AppUserAppUserMappingDTO = new AppUser_AppUserAppUserMappingDTO(AppUserAppUserMapping); return(AppUser_AppUserAppUserMappingDTO); }